Wrong-Way Cyclist Injured in Bend Crash

BEND, OR -- A bicyclist was seriously injured in a northeast Bend crash, Thursday evening. According to police, 51-year-old Darron Huskey was riding a bike, pulling a bike trailer, against traffic on Third Street, when he was struck by a Porsche, just before 5 p.m. Investigators say 73-year-old Robin Lisk made a right turn from Webster on to Third, and collided with Huskey, who was was traveling south in the northbound lanes. 

 

Huskey was not wearing a helmet. He was taken by ambulance to St. Charles Bend; Lisk was not hurt. NE Third was closed for about an hour for the investigation, which continues, Friday. No citations have been issued. Bend Police ask anyone who witnessed the crash to please call Non-Emergency Dispatch at 541-693-6911.
